Q: John can produce either 10 shirts or 5 shoes in a day and Judy can produce either 9 shirts or 3 pairs of shoes in a day. Which of the following statements is true?

a. The oportunity cost for John to produce one shirt is 2 pairs of shoes.

b. John has both the absolute advantage and the commparative advantage in the production of both goods.

c. The opportunity cost for Judy to produce one pair of shoes is three shirts.

d. John has the comparative advantage in the production of shirts.
